1
0
Fork 0
mirror of https://we.phorge.it/source/phorge.git synced 2024-11-22 23:02:42 +01:00

Quick ircbot differential

Summary: replace differential.find with differential.query and display in requested order

Test Plan: say D444 D222 D443 D442 and ensure they are in the correct order

Reviewers: epriestley

Reviewed By: epriestley

CC: Mnkras, aran

Differential Revision: https://secure.phabricator.com/D2656
This commit is contained in:
KorvinSzanto 2012-06-04 20:05:46 -07:00
parent 8883c9494f
commit 934246675e

View file

@ -100,11 +100,15 @@ final class PhabricatorIRCObjectNameHandler extends PhabricatorIRCHandler {
if ($revision_ids) { if ($revision_ids) {
$revisions = $this->getConduit()->callMethodSynchronous( $revisions = $this->getConduit()->callMethodSynchronous(
'differential.find', 'differential.query',
array( array(
'query' => 'revision-ids', 'query' => 'revision-ids',
'guids' => $revision_ids, 'ids' => $revision_ids,
)); ));
$revisions = array_select_keys(
ipull($revisions, null, 'id'),
$revision_ids
);
foreach ($revisions as $revision) { foreach ($revisions as $revision) {
$output[$revision['phid']] = $output[$revision['phid']] =
'D'.$revision['id'].' '.$revision['name'].' - '. 'D'.$revision['id'].' '.$revision['name'].' - '.